Types of Commercial Restroom Supplies
Various types of supplies are essential for commercial restrooms, and they can be categorized into several groups:
- Hygiene Products: Includes soap, paper towels, toilet paper, hand sanitizer, feminine hygiene products, and more.
- Dispensers: Equipment to hold and dispense these hygiene products, such as soap dispensers, paper towel dispensers, and toilet paper holders.
- Sanitation Supplies: Includes trash cans, sanitary napkin disposal units, and air fresheners to maintain a clean atmosphere.
- Safety Equipment: Items that enhance safety, such as grab bars, anti-slip mats, and proper signage.
- Cleaning Supplies: The products used to clean and maintain the restroom, including disinfectants, mops, buckets, and cleaning cloths.

Choosing the Right Commercial Restroom Supplies
Factors to Consider
When selecting commercial restroom supplies, several factors must be considered to ensure that the chosen products meet the needs of both the facility and its users:
- Target Audience: Consider the demographics of the restroom users, such as age, gender, and mobility. Products should cater to their needs.
- Foot Traffic: Higher traffic areas may require more durable supplies to withstand wear and tear.
- Budget: While quality comes with a price, it is essential to balance costs with functionality and durability.
- Accessibility: Compliance with ADA (Americans with Disabilities Act) guidelines is critical for ensuring that all users can effectively use restroom facilities.
Evaluating Quality and Durability
Quality and durability are paramount when it comes to restroom supplies. To evaluate these aspects:
- Material Analysis: Examine the materials used in manufacturing. Stainless steel is often favored for its durability and resistance to wear.
- Brand Reputation: Opt for well-known brands that specialize in commercial restroom products, as they typically have rigorous quality control measures.
- Reviews and Ratings: Investigate product reviews and ratings from other businesses to gauge user satisfaction and product effectiveness.
- Warranty Options: Reliable manufacturers often provide warranties on their products, indicating confidence in their durability.
Matching Supplies to Facility Needs
Understanding the specific needs of a facility can help in choosing the right supplies. Different environments will require different types of products:
- Healthcare Facilities: Must prioritize infection control with items like touchless soap dispensers and automatic hand driers.
- Restaurants: Should focus on easy-to-clean surfaces and stylish fixtures that enhance the dining experience.
- Corporate Offices: May emphasize modern aesthetics blended with function for employee comfort.
- Schools: Require durable supplies that can withstand heavy use from children and adolescents.
Top Trends in Commercial Restroom Supplies
Sustainable and Eco-Friendly Options
As environmental awareness grows, businesses are increasingly opting for eco-friendly restroom supplies. This trend includes:
- Biodegradable Products: Paper towels and toilet paper made from recycled materials that break down more easily.
- Water-Saving Fixtures: Toilet fixtures that reduce water usage, such as dual-flush toilets.
- Energy-Efficient Hand Dryers: High-speed hand dryers that reduce energy consumption while being effective.
Smart Technology Integration
The integration of smart technology into commercial restrooms is becoming a key trend. Examples include:
- Touchless Controls: Hands-free faucets and soap dispensers that minimize contact and enhance hygiene.
- Sensor-Enabled Fixtures: Sensors that monitor usage patterns to optimize maintenance and supply management.
- Remote Monitoring: Systems that allow facilities managers to track supply levels and usage from mobile devices.

Best Practices for Maintenance of Restroom Supplies
Regular Cleaning and Care
Maintaining restroom supplies is crucial for hygiene and longevity. Establish a comprehensive cleaning schedule that includes:
- Daily Inspections: Assessing the condition of supplies daily to ensure everything is functional and clean.
- Deep Cleaning: Implementing periodic deep cleaning protocols for fixtures and surfaces to prevent build-up.
- Restocking Supplies: Regularly replenishing supplies to avoid shortages, especially for high-demand items.
Signs of Wear and Replacement
Recognizing when supplies need to be replaced is critical for maintaining safety and hygiene. Look for:
- Physical Damage: Cracks, dents, or rust on fixtures can compromise hygiene and aesthetics.
- Performance Issues: Ineffective soap or paper dispensers should be replaced immediately to ensure user satisfaction.
- Outdated Technology: Upgrading to modern solutions can enhance functionality and user experience.
